Leadership Review — Varnelo Launch Brief

Sales leads: Varnelo ships 14 March. Channel kits finalized; demo units arrive week prior. Pricing locked at three tiers; no discounting below tier floor without VP sign-off. Target accounts list distributed Friday — prioritize the Drastmore and Kellwick pipelines. Marketing runs a two-week teaser, then full push at the Orvale trade summit. Quota adjustments effective Q2. Escalate supply concerns to Mira Tolvane directly. One item is not for distribution beyond this group; it follows below.

confidential, kahog-bawif: The northern region missed its Pramir quota by 20.0 percent last quarter. Casaxek Freight plans to lower the Fraion list price by 41.5 percent in December. The finance team signed off on a budget of $236.4 million for Project Druius. The renewal with Fenysix Partners closes at $91.3 million a year, 2.1 percent below the last contract.

## Step 4: Enable the sweeper

The Grovetide orphaned-resource sweeper scans for detached volumes and stale DNS records nightly. Reviewers: confirm `SWEEP_DRY_RUN=false` only after staging sign-off, and check the exclusion list covers the Lanmoor snapshots. The sweeper authenticates against the inventory API, so the env file needs this line added:

secret setting of tajof-bahif: COURIER_KEY3=65d

## Step 2: Migrating the Solver Core

For this week's sync: we're moving the Bellgrove timetable solver from the single-pass heuristic to the new constraint engine. Export existing room, teacher, and period constraints first, then run the converter in dry-run mode and diff the generated timetables against last term's output. Any unsatisfiable constraint will be logged, not silently dropped, so triage those before cutover. Once the dry run is clean, redeploy the solver service with the following configuration values.

deployment values, hafop-fahag:
wenael:
  pin: 9737
  metrics_host: metrics.wenael.lumicsys.internal
  tenant: holwyn
  seal: seal_b99b9847